Transaction 43263fd381a566e5ce9341cb59f49cc954caa56668cae74a6a260748dac63a69

1 Input
2 Outputs
  • 43263fd381a566e5ce9341cb59f49cc954caa56668cae74a6a260748dac63a69:0
  • value  24768
    address  3CNFPPFrgPC3qgbZZE1VtxH2ZenY7zLUvQ
  • 43263fd381a566e5ce9341cb59f49cc954caa56668cae74a6a260748dac63a69:1
  • value  1580644
    address  bc1qhdyq5f4vyt9qyhav7ylt7uduxjzctnyw4jrepw